- Practice Mindfulness
Mindfulness is the art of being present in the moment. It involves focusing your attention on the here and now, without getting caught up in judgments or worrying about what the future may hold.
By practicing mindfulness, you can learn to let go of anxiety and stress. This can help you to remain calm and centered, regardless of what’s happening around you.
To cultivate mindfulness, try to set aside a few minutes each day to meditate or practice deep breathing. You can also try to bring more mindfulness into your daily activities, such as brushing your teeth or washing the dishes.
- Develop Self-Awareness
Self-awareness is the ability to recognize and understand our own emotions, thoughts, and behaviors. When we are self-aware, we are better able to manage our own emotions and respond to others in a productive way.
To develop self-awareness, try to take a step back and observe your own actions and thoughts. Pay attention to how you react to different situations and analyze why you may be feeling a certain way.
- Practice Self-Care
Self-care is a crucial aspect of emotionally intelligent living. It involves taking care of your body and mind by getting enough sleep, eating a healthy diet, and engaging in activities that bring us joy.
When we take care of ourselves, we are better able to cope with stress and handle challenging situations. So, make sure to set aside some time each day to engage in self-care activities, such as reading a book or taking a relaxing bath.
- Build Positive Relationships
Emotionally intelligent living isn’t just about how we treat ourselves; it’s also about how we treat others. Building positive relationships is essential to our emotional well-being and personal growth.
To build positive relationships, make an effort to reach out to others and show empathy and kindness. Be willing to listen to others and offer support when needed.
- Set Boundaries
Setting boundaries is another essential aspect of emotionally intelligent living. It involves knowing your limits and saying no to things that may not be in your best interest.
By setting boundaries, you can protect your emotional well-being and avoid getting overwhelmed. It’s okay to say no to things that may not align with your values or may cause you stress.
